Objective of Packaging Strategies
• Obtaining competitive advantage through work package optimisation.
• Work packaging is the grouping of similar types of work processes to be carried out by one entity.
• Work Breakdown Structure (WBS)• Trade Based packaging
![Page 14: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/14.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Work packages
• Each work package should consist of work that would be done by a specific class of subcontractor.
![Page 15: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/15.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Remember!!
• Increasing the number of subcontractors on the job reduces financial risk to MC but increases communication complexity and cash flow problems for the project team
• Decision to subcontract versus retain works is a risk/return optimization problem
• Retained work has potential for greater reward, but carries more risk
• Retained is less risky when you have long-term trades people and well-understood market

• Non-wage cost (transaction) of employment i.e. training, pension rights, sick pay, redundancy payments;
• If price of using SC’s exceeds cost of internal utilisation of resources, firm will in-source.
• If, however, cost of in-house production exceeds that of contracting out work, firm will opt for outsourcing.
![Page 25: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/25.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Advantages of using subbies
• Efficient and economical in the use of available resources.
• The prime contractor can obtain workers with the requisite skills when they are needed, without the necessity of maintaining an unwieldy and inefficient full-time labor force.
![Page 26: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/26.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Advantages of using subbies
• Qualified subcontractors are usually able to perform their work more quickly and at lesser cost than can the main contractor.
• Many construction specialties have specific licensing, bonding, and insurance requirements that would be costly for the main contractor to secure for irregular use.

Issues related to dealing with SC’s
• Job spiking. • Occurs when a SC signs up for more work than he
can handle & then starts a little bit of each project to secure the work.
• The MC is left with a SC who simply does not have motivation or capabilities to pursue work in a timely manner.
• SC do not understand / care about the domino effect their non-performance causes.
![Page 29: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/29.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
• Extensive subcontracting can seriously complicate the overall scheduling of job operations, lead to a serious division of project authority, fragmentize responsibility, make the coordination of construction activities difficult, weaken communication between management and the field, foster disputes, and be generally detrimental to job efficiency.
![Page 30: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/30.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
• The MC remains responsible under its contract with the owner for any faulty performance by the subcontractor.
• The MC assumes complete responsibility to the owner for the direction and accomplishment of the total work including the responsibility of coordination and supervision of the subcontractors.

Types of Sub-contractors
• Domestic• Selected and appointed by the MC.• MC responsibility to ensure delivery, quality,
progress etc.• Supply & fix all labour, plant & material.
![Page 33: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/33.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Types of Sub-contractors
• Nominated• Selected by Client• Client negotiates a price with nominated subbie
and then instructs MC to appoint them for that work.
• MC may make ‘reasonable objection’• MC will include price as a prime cost sum, to
which they can add overheads, profit and attendance.
• Declining practice
![Page 34: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/34.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Types of Sub-contractors
• Named• Subbie for a particular package selected from a
list of acceptable subbies provided by the client.• Allowed for in the tender docs by means of
provisional sums for which the MC makes allowance for profit, attendance and programme within it’s tender offer.
![Page 35: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/35.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
• Named cont.• Once appointed, the MC seeks tenders for the
package from the named subbies, places a sub-contract with successful tenderer, and provisional sum is replaced with tendered figure.
• MC responsible for performance • Delays, performance etc
• MC also completes payment certificates.
![Page 36: TENDERING #4 - Weebly](https://reader030.fdocuments.in/reader030/viewer/2022012012/615803095edb7d00fc3eff27/html5/thumbnails/36.jpg)
Tendering (CONS6811) Lara Tookey
Types of Sub-contractors
• Labour-only / Labour & plant only• Materials provided by MC.
• Eg brickwork & concreting gangs; reinforcement steel SC.
• Selected & engaged as per Domestic SC.• MC responsible for delivery, quality, progress etc
